Life
Life is as dear to the mute creature as it is to a man. Just as one wants happiness and fears pain, just as one wants to live and not to die, so do other creatures.
- Dalai Lama Xiv
Life isn't fair. It's just fairer than death, that's all.
- William Goldman
A life spent making mistakes is not only more honourable, but more useful than a life spent doing nothing.
- George Bernard Shaw
The best thing to hold onto in life is each other.
- Audrey Hepburn
If you care about something you have to protect it – If you’re lucky enough to find a way of life you love, you have to find the courage to live it.
- John Irving
The light teaches you to convert life into a festive promenade.
- Dejan Stojanović
The aim of life is to live, and to live means to be aware. Joyously, drunkenly, serenely, divinely aware.
- Henry Miller
There are two things to aim at in life: first to get what you want; and after that to enjoy it. Only the wisest of mankind achieve the second.
- Logan P. Smith
The trouble is if you don’t spend your life yourself, other people will spend it for you.
- Peter Shaffer
I don’t live in either my past or my future. I’m interested only in the present. If you can concentrate always on the present, you’ll be a happy man. Life will be a party for you, a grand festival, because life is the moment we’re living now.
- Paulo Coelho
